BBC News - Shoplifting cost UK stores 4.4bn, survey says:
Shoplifters cost UK stores 4.4bn in the year to the end of June, a survey of 42,000 European retailers suggests.
More than a third of thefts were carried out by shop staff, said the Centre for Retail Research.
The total cost was 5.8% lower than the previous year, but theft adds about 180 to the average family's annual shopping bill.
Branded clothing is the most common target, but meat, cheese, alcohol and seafood are also often taken.
Retailers say the UK still has one of the worst records in the world.
The survey, carried out on behalf of retail security company Checkpoint Systems, found that an average of 12,054,794 worth of goods were stolen every day in the UK in the 12 months to 30 June."
